<style>

#imagesite { 
		height: 75px; /* Hauteur de 100  */
		width: 100px; /* largeur de 50  */
		float:left;  /* Placer a droite */
		margin-top: 1px;  /* Marge Marge extérieure   */
		margin-right: 6px; /* Marge Marge extérieure   */
		}



	 
/* ----------------------------------------------------------------------------------------   #Cadre       */


#cadre
{
position:absolute;
background-color: #FFFFFF;
width: 802px;
height: 1900px;
left: 50%; 
margin-left: -401px;
}

/* ----------------------------------------------------------------------------------------   #menu-gauche */

#menu-gauche-pub
{
position:absolute;
background-color: #FFFFFF;
width: 170px;
margin-left: 3px;
margin-top: 100px;
}

#menu-gauche
{
position:absolute;
background-color: #FFFFFF;
width: 249px;
margin-left: 3px;
margin-top: 350px;
}
	
#menu-gauche h3
{
font:  bold 13px Arial, Helvetica, sans-serif ;
border-style:solid;
float:left;  /* Placer a droite */
border-width: 1px; /* Bordure de 1px */
border-color : #FFFFFF;
border-bottom-color : #FF0000;
height: 20px; /* Hauteur de 100  */
width: 245px; /* largeur de 50  */
margin-left: 5px;
display: inline;


/* Marge Marge interieure   */
padding-top: 3px; 
padding-right: 3px;
padding-left: 3px;
padding-bottom:3px; /* bas  */ 

/* Marge Marge extérieure   */
margin-top: 1px; 
margin-right: 1px;
margin-left: 5px;
margin-bottom: 1px; /* bas  */ 
}

/* ----------------------------------------------------------------------------------------  #centre */ 

#texte{ 

background-color: #FFFFFF;
height: auto;
width: 525px;
margin-left: 630px;
margin-top: 10px; 
border-style:solid; /* Aucune bordure */
border-width: 0px; /* Bordure de 1px */
border-color: #CCCCCC;  /* Bordeur noir */} 



#centre{
	position:absolute;
	height: 1000px;
	width: 542px;
	margin-left: 0px;
	margin-top: 100px;
	left: -355px;
}

#centre a{text-align: justify;}
#centre h3 {display: inline;}
#centre h2 {
	display: inline;
	margin-top: 0px;
	margin-bottom: 0px;
	align: center;
	text-align:left;
	font-size: 13px;
	font-weight: bold;
	color: #000000;
	padding: 0px;
	font-family: Geneva, Arial, Helvetica, sans-serif;}


/* ----------------------------------------------------------------------------------------  #CENTRE */ 





#blocbas
{
border-style:solid;
border-color: #000000;  /* Bordeur noir */
border-width: 0px; /* Bordure de 1px */
height: 275px; /* Hauteur de 100  */
width: 600px; /* largeur de 50  */

/* Marge Marge interieure   */
padding-top: 0px; padding-right: 0px; padding-left: 0px; padding-bottom:0px; /* bas  */ 
/* Marge Marge extérieure   */
margin-top: 10px; margin-right: 1px; margin-left: 180px; margin-bottom: 1px; /* bas  */ }

#categoriepub { 
border-style:solid;
border-color: #CCCCCC;  /* Bordeur noir */
border-width: 0px; /* Bordure de 1px */
float:right;  /* Placer a droite */ 
height: 250px; /* Hauteur de 100  */
width: 250px; /* largeur de 50  */
border-top: #000000 double 1px;
border-bottom: #000000 double 1px;
margin-top: 3px; 
margin-right: 3px;
margin-left: 3px;
margin-bottom: 3px; /* bas  */
padding-left: 8px;  
border-width: 0px; /* Bordure de 1px */
 }

/* ----------------------------------------------------------------------------------------  #menu-droit */ 
#menudroit-annuaire
{
position:absolute;
background-color: #FFFFFF;
border-style: solid; /* Aucune bordure */
border-width: 0px; /* Bordure de 1px */
border-color: #CCCCCC;  /* Bordeur noir */
height: 600px;
width: 60px;
margin-left: 808px;
margin-top: 100px;  }

#menudroit01
{ 
position:absolute;
background-color: #FFFFFF;
border-style:solid; /* Aucune bordure */
border-width: 0px; /* Bordure de 1px */
border-color: #CCCCCC;  /* Bordeur noir */
height: 30px;
width: 180px;
margin-left: 613px;
margin-top: 228px; }


/* ----------------------------------------------------------------------------------------   #BAS       */
#menu-bas
{ 
position:absolute;
height: 25px;
width: 800px;
margin-left: 0px;
margin-top: 1050px;
overflow:hidden;

overflow:hidden;
border-style:solid;
border-color: #CCCCCC;  /* Bordeur noir */
border-width: 1px; /* Bordure de 1px */
border-left:  0px;
border-right:  0px;
     text-decoration: none;
     color: #000000;
     background: #FFFFFF;
	 font: 11px Arial, Helvetica, sans-serif ;	 
}



#menu-bas-annuaire a
{
font:  11px Arial, Helvetica, sans-serif  ;
text-align: center  ;
background:#FFFFFF;
color: #000000;
}

#menu-bas a
{
font:  11px Arial, Helvetica, sans-serif  ;
text-align: center  ;
background:#FFFFFF;
color: #000000;
}

#menu-bas h3 {text-align: center; font:  11px Arial, Helvetica, sans-serif  ; }

/* ---------------------------------------------------------------------------------------------   #HAUT       */
#blocpub 
{
border-style:solid;
border-color: #000000;  /* Bordeur noir */
border-width: 0px; /* Bordure de 1px */
height: auto; /* Hauteur de 100  */
width: 801px; /* largeur de 50  */

/* Marge Marge interieure   */
padding-top: 0px; padding-right: 0px; padding-left: 0px; padding-bottom: 0px; /* bas  */  
/* Marge Marge extérieure   */
margin-top: 1px;  margin-right: 1px; margin-left: 1px; margin-bottom: 1px; /* bas  */  }



/* ---------------------------------------------------------------------------------------------   #FORMULAIRE       */

</style>

